First Look

First looks between couples before the wedding ceremony are a great option to get nerves out of the way and get some very special photos. This is also a great option to get your bride and groom portraits done before the ceremony when you may have more time and better lighting.

If you’re not wanting to see each other before the ceremony, you still have a lot of first look options. You could do a no look first look, a first look with mom or dad, or a first look with your bridesmaids.

Sunset Photos

Portraits of the two of you at golden hour (right before sunset) are our favorite photos of the day! The beautiful golden light, the just married glow in your faces, and the deep love for each other that radiates in sunset photos make for such beautiful memories….memories you will want to hang on your walls!

We highly recommend making time for sunset photos and we help you set aside the best time in your wedding day schedule to sneak away for about 15 minutes to get these shots.
